What Conditions Can Stem Cell Therapy Doubtlessly Treat?

What Conditions Can Stem Cell Therapy Doubtlessly Treat?

Stem cell therapy is without doubt one of the most mentioned areas of modern regenerative medicine. It’s usually promoted as a treatment which will assist the body repair damaged tissue, reduce inflammation, or restore sure cellular functions. Nevertheless, it is vital to understand the distinction between approved stem cell treatments and experimental or investigational uses. While stem cell therapy has proven value in specific medical areas, many different makes use of are still being studied in clinical trials.

What Is Stem Cell Therapy?

Stem cells are special cells that may develop into completely different types of specialized cells in the body. In medicine, the goal of stem cell therapy is to use these cells, or products derived from them, to assist repair, replacement, or regeneration of damaged tissue. This subject can also be known as regenerative medicine.

One of the best-established form of stem cell therapy is hematopoietic stem cell transplantation, typically called a bone marrow or blood stem cell transplant. These treatments use blood-forming stem cells to rebuild the blood and immune system after illness or intensive treatments akin to chemotherapy. According to the FDA, at the moment approved stem cell products in the United States are blood-forming stem cells derived from umbilical cord blood and used for issues affecting blood production.

Blood Cancers and Bone Marrow Issues

Stem cell transplants are most commonly used for conditions that have an effect on the blood, bone marrow, or immune system. These embody leukemia, lymphoma, a number of myeloma, and myelodysplastic syndromes. In many cases, high-dose chemotherapy or radiation damages the patient’s bone marrow, and stem cells are used to help rebuild healthy blood-forming tissue. The National Cancer Institute notes that stem cell transplants are most often used for cancers that have an effect on blood cells and might also be utilized in some strong tumors, similar to neuroblastoma and sure recurrent childhood brain tumors.

Stem cell transplantation can also be considered for critical non-cancerous blood conditions. Examples embody extreme aplastic anemia, sure immune deficiencies, and inherited blood disorders. For some patients with severe aplastic anemia or myelodysplastic syndromes, treatment options might depend on age, health standing, disease severity, and donor availability.

Sickle Cell Disease and Genetic Blood Disorders

One other important space is the treatment of inherited blood ailments such as sickle cell disease. A blood and bone marrow transplant, also called a hematopoietic stem cell transplant, could also be an option for some folks with sickle cell disease. It might probably doubtlessly improve anemia and reduce problems, though donor matching, transplant risks, and fertility concerns must be carefully discussed with a medical team.

Gene therapies that modify a patient’s own blood-forming stem cells are also becoming an vital area of research and treatment for some genetic blood disorders. These approaches are not the same as general “stem cell injections” marketed for wellness or anti-aging.

Orthopedic and Joint Conditions

Many individuals seek for stem cell therapy for osteoarthritis, cartilage damage, tendon injuries, back pain, or sports injuries. The concept is that regenerative cells could help reduce irritation or support tissue repair. Nevertheless, these makes use of are still largely investigational. Mayo Clinic notes that stem cells are being studied for osteoarthritis and different conditions, but research doesn’t mean every treatment being marketed is proven or approved.

Patients considering stem cell therapy for knee pain, hip arthritis, shoulder accidents, or spine problems should ask whether or not the treatment is part of a regulated clinical trial, what proof supports it, and what risks are involved.

Neurological Conditions

Researchers are additionally studying whether or not stem cell-based therapies could help neurological diseases corresponding to Parkinson’s illness, amyotrophic lateral sclerosis, multiple sclerosis, spinal cord injury, and stroke recovery. These conditions are complicated because nerve tissue is troublesome to repair, and the brain and spinal cord have limited natural regeneration. Mayo Clinic lists Parkinson’s illness and ALS amongst conditions being studied, but these treatments remain investigational for most patients.

Diabetes, Heart Illness, and Other Chronic Conditions

Stem cell research is also exploring attainable applications for type 1 diabetes, heart failure, wound healing, autoimmune illnesses, and inflammatory conditions. In type 1 diabetes, researchers are interested in whether stem cell-derived cells may replace or support insulin-producing cells. In heart disease, the goal is usually to repair tissue damaged by heart attacks or heart failure.

Nevertheless, the FDA warns that regenerative medicine therapies have not been approved for cardiovascular or pulmonary illnesses resembling heart disease, COPD, or emphysema. This distinction matters because many clinics advertise stem cell therapy for broad conditions earlier than robust evidence exists.

Be Careful With Unapproved Stem Cell Clinics

Though stem cell therapy has real medical value, especially in blood and immune system problems, many advertised treatments should not approved and will carry risks. The FDA has warned consumers about unapproved regenerative medicine products, together with stem cells and exosomes, and emphasizes that these products usually are not approved for many commonly advertised uses.

Before selecting any stem cell treatment, patients should ask whether or not it is FDA-approved, whether it is part of a registered clinical trial, what results have been revealed, and what side effects are possible.
